Lashing out at others is not a healthy way of coping with stress. It is important to find constructive ways to manage stress and negative emotions.
Displacing negative emotions onto others can have harmful consequences and may lead to a cycle of aggression.
Modeling constructive responses to stress is crucial in preventing aggressive behavior in children and adults.
